Market Dynamics and Industry Classification of Japan Anti-CCP Fast Test Kit Market
The Japan Anti-CCP Fast Test Kit market is situated within the broader in-vitro diagnostics (IVD) industry, specifically targeting autoimmune disease diagnostics. As a mature yet rapidly innovating sector, it exhibits characteristics of growth driven by technological advancements, demographic shifts, and regulatory reforms. The market is primarily focused on rapid, point-of-care solutions that facilitate early diagnosis and management of rheumatoid arthritis, a prevalent autoimmune disorder in Japan’s aging population.
Japan’s healthcare system emphasizes precision medicine and early intervention, fostering a conducive environment for rapid testing solutions. The market scope is predominantly national, with some regional variations in adoption rates. Stakeholders include multinational corporations, local biotech firms, healthcare providers, and government agencies. The market’s maturity stage is characterized by high penetration of existing technologies, yet significant innovation opportunities remain, especially in digital integration and home-testing segments. The long-term outlook remains positive, supported by demographic trends and increasing healthcare expenditure, with a focus on personalized, rapid diagnostics to improve patient outcomes.

Market Entry Strategies and Regulatory Framework for Japan Anti-CCP Fast Test Kits
Entering Japan’s Anti-CCP Fast Test Kit market requires a nuanced understanding of local regulatory pathways, including the Pharmaceuticals and Medical Devices Act (PMDA) and Japan’s unique approval processes. Successful market entry hinges on early engagement with regulatory authorities, comprehensive clinical validation, and adherence to stringent quality standards. Local partnerships with Japanese distributors and healthcare providers can facilitate smoother market penetration and acceptance.
Strategic considerations include localization of product features to meet Japanese clinical needs, investment in clinical trials, and compliance with labeling and documentation standards. The regulatory landscape is evolving to accommodate innovative diagnostic solutions, with a focus on digital health and home-testing devices. Companies that proactively align their product development and regulatory strategies with these frameworks will gain competitive advantage and accelerate time-to-market.
